Sex CD case: Scribe bail plea rejected, again

RAIPUR: Journalist Vinod Verma, who is in judicial custody following his arrest in the sex CD and extortion case, was denied bail by a sessions court in

Raipur

on Wednesday.

Additional district and sessions judge

Jitendra Kumar Jain

heard the arguments of

defence

counsel and the prosecution, and rejected Verma's bail application. Defence counsel

Fizal Rizvi

argued that Verma has been wrongly implicated, but the prosecution put up stiff opposition to the bail plea. The journalist, who is a member of

Editors Guild of India

, had moved sessions court after his first bail plea was rejected by judicial magistrate on November 6. His lawyers indicated that they would move high court for bail.
